Assistance system monitor (ASM)
Introduction
The 2019 A8 is equipped worldwide with an assistance
system monitor.
The ASM is integrated in Airbag Control Module J234 as a
software module. The task of the ASM is to record the data
from the driver assistance systems installed in the vehicle
over a period of approximately ten seconds before an acci-
dent or a near-accident event. The data is written to a ring
memory. This ring memory continuously records the last
ten seconds of vehicle data while driving. Data which is
older than ten seconds is either actively cleared again or
overwritten by new data. If the airbag control module
detects an accident or a near-accident event, the last
approximately ten seconds of vehicle data before the acci-
dent is transferred to a read-only memory.
Diagnostics
The ASM can be deactivated by service personnel using the
"Guided Fault Finding" function. There is a special ASM
deactivation form which must be filled out and signed by
the customer.

As with the EDR, the ASM has a read-only memory consist-
ing of six blocks. In this case, too, the relevant data is
successively written to the blocks after an accident or a
near-accident event. Generally, a distinction is made
between static and dynamic data, both of which are
recorded. Static data indicates whether a driver assistance
system is on or off, while dynamic data indicates whether
the ESC (Electronic Stability Control) has made corrective
inputs or not. The ASM is able to record data from the
driver assistance systems, for example, adaptive cruise
assist, ESC (Electronic Stability Control), Audi pre sense and
others.
